Output 6f521d83edf0b0bd36e64c4680aff791e60a0ba75583776d8de62f0b9acfa9b1:6

value
9124303
script pubkey
OP_0 OP_PUSHBYTES_20 e3ffa2dc35a9ed6423bbfeff444689623a58e8a3
address
bc1qu0l69hp448kkggamlml5g35fvga9369rq5p809
transaction
6f521d83edf0b0bd36e64c4680aff791e60a0ba75583776d8de62f0b9acfa9b1
confirmations
180848
spent
true